A more detailed summary:

The Sonos Move brings serious sound to the table, pumping out high-quality audio indoors and outdoors. It's known for its strong durability and resistance to dust and water, so you shouldn’t have any problems using it anywhere. This device is a Bluetooth speaker and Wi-Fi smart speaker all in one; including home network, music streaming, multi-room adjustments, and voice assistance similar to Alexa or Google Assistant. The battery not only lasts a long time but also gives you the option of replacing it. This is a big advantage if the battery is no longer in good condition or it starts draining faster than usual. Given all these great quality features, the high price could easily be justified. The biggest downside is that compared to the majority of portable Bluetooth speakers on the market, it is relatively tall and heavy.

A more detailed summary:

The Sonos Roam offers an ultra-light and ultra-portable Bluetooth speaker that delivers impressive sound, wireless connectivity, automatic tuning, and some level of protection against the elements. It delivers high-quality acoustics that is crisp and clear. It offers Bluetooth and Wi-Fi connectivity to pair with devices and connect to AI assistants, such as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ant. The device’s TruePlay feature tunes the sound to better fit any environment, to enhance listening anywhere. It works great on its own, but it can also be connected to other Sonos speakers nearby for an even greater music experience. The Sonos Roam also supports wireless charging, which is another plus. It comes with water and dust protection, which makes it the perfect companion for outdoors. However, as experts pointed out, it can only offer 10 hours of continuous operation, so that’s quite a lot smaller than others on the market. Overall, it is an excellent option that will appeal to most music lovers.

Methodology: combine opinions of key experts

Identify Experts

We identify key publishers and experts that consistently review and recommend Portable Bluetooth Speakers.

Capture Rankings

For each publisher we find a currently recommended "top 10" list of Portable Bluetooth Speakers, it must be updated in the last 9 months.

Aggregate Rankings

We put all those lists together and aggregate them. The more frequently a product is recommended, the higher it is in our ranking

A more detailed summary:

The experts have many good things to say about the JBL Charge 5. Building upon the successes of previous Charge models the 5 comes with improvements that make this a good option for any consumer. It’s equipped with a battery that will provide around 20 hours of continuous operation at a moderate volume level. The device is resistant against water and dust, as it’s IP67 rated. You can charge the unit via the USB-C port, while a USB-A port is also included so users can charge other devices with it. Experts especially took notice of the improvements made to the sound quality. The 5 sounds better overall and can get louder than previous versions. It also features PartyBoost which allows you to connect it to other compatible JBL speakers for more sound coverage. It also comes in a variety of colors to suit all possible personality types.

A more detailed summary:

Experts reviews of the UE Boom 3 found that while it is a good speaker overall, it doesn’t really compare to its competitors. The sound is powerful enough to fill a room when the volume is cranked up, with no noticeable distortion. There is decent sound output also, but it’s nothing spectacular. However, the wireless range is actually rather impressive, reaching potentially around 100 to 150 feet. The battery impresses as well as it can provide 15 hours of continuous operation. It comes with IP67 water and dust protection and additionally comes in multiple colors to suit anyone’s preference. Overall, the UE Boom 3 is a decent enough Bluetooth speaker that can get loud when needed.

A more detailed summary:

The Bang & Olufsen Beosound A1 (2nd gen) is a portable Bluetooth speaker that looks as good as it sounds. It produces stunning acoustics paired with decent bass delivery. The speaker appears durable enough and also offers protection against the elements with its IP67 waterproof rating. It is also equipped with a battery that can provide 18 hours of uninterrupted operation. The device includes a speakerphone system that can be used to issue Alexa commands and can be linked to two Bluetooth devices simultaneously. It can be charged using a USB-C cable, which, luckily, comes included when purchased. A useful strap provides further convenience for transportation. Overall, the experts were quite satisfied with the Bang & Olufsen Beosound A1 (2nd gen).

A more detailed summary:

The Ultimate Ears Hyperboom is a massive 14-inch speaker that plays music loud enough for any social setting. Being the largest speaker in Ultimate Ear’s lineup, it can perform well both indoors and outdoors. It has absolutely no problem filling large, open spaces with high-quality sound, according to experts. It produces a balanced output that works with any track. It also allows Bluetooth connectivity, and two devices can connect to the speaker system simultaneously. With this feature, two people can control the music lineup, alternating tracks between two devices for an uninterrupted music stream. The overall product quality is excellent. It looks well-built and durable enough to withstand some abuse. On average, the battery lasts around 23 to 24 hours, which is more than enough time to spice up a party with great sounds. It comes with a shoulder strap and is also splash resistant.

A more detailed summary:

The UE Wonderboom 2 is a durable Bluetooth speaker designed for the outdoors. It has ample protection against the elements with its IP67 rating, making it both waterproof and dustproof. It is built with durability that is essential for outdoor activities. It could survive a 5-foot fall if necessary and people can even bring it to the pool as it floats on water. Of course, the sound quality is what truly matters. The UE Wonderboom 2 can indeed boom (loudly) when needed. The sound quality is quite good and provides an equally good bass response. It is equipped with an Outdoor Boost mode for when “really loud” is required. Battery life is decent; it can provide 13 hours of uninterrupted playtime before needing a recharge. All this comes within a surprisingly small size that proves once again that looks can be deceiving.
